Jefferson wanted to spread the power, but Hamilton wanted to keep amongst a few elites. Jefferson feared tyranny, but Hamilton feared anarchy. Jefferson was free and creative, but Hamilton was neat and organized. Jefferson wore plainer clothes; Hamilton dressed more formally. Jefferson supported farming; Hamilton, manufacturing. Jefferson = strict construction; Hamilton = loose construction. The list goes on.

Who was the secretary of state Thomas Jefferson or Alexander Hamilton?

Thomas Jefferson was the Secretary of State. Hamilton was the Secretary of Treasury.


Who is older Thomas Jefferson or Alexander Hamilton?

Thomas Jefferson (1743) was fourteen years older than Hamilton who was born in 1757 in the Caribbean.
